In lactic acid fermentation, the number of ATP formed by the oxidation of NADH is

Options

(a) 8
(b) 6
(c) 3
(d) Nil

Correct Answer:

Nil

Explanation:

In Lactic acid fermentation, ATP formation is nil. In Lactic acid fermentation pyruvic acid produced in glycolysis is directly reduced by NADH to form lactic acid. ATP fromation does not occur during regeneration of NAD⁺
